This wouldn't happen if US had something like Estonia's system:<p>> The Estonian identity card (Estonian: ID-kaart) is a mandatory identity document for citizens of Estonia. In addition to regular identification of a person, an ID-card can also be used for establishing one's identity in electronic environment and for giving one's digital signature. Within Europe (except Belarus, Russia, Ukraine and United Kingdom)[2][1] as well as French overseas territories and Georgia, the Estonian ID Card can be used by the citizens of Estonia as a travel document.<p>> The mandatory identity document of a citizen of the European Union is also an identity card, also known as an ID card. The Estonian ID Card can be used to cross the Estonian border, however Estonian authorities cannot guarantee that other EU member states will accept the card as a travel document.[3]<p><a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Estonian_identity_card" rel="nofollow">https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Estonian_identity_card</a>
